Biography

Arya, born Jamshad Cethirakath on December 11, 1980, in Trikaripur, Kasaragod district, Kerala, is a popular Indian actor and producer who predominantly works in Tamil cinema. Known for his charming screen presence and willingness to take on unconventional roles, he has established himself as one of Tamil cinema’s most versatile actors.

Arya made his acting debut in “Arinthum Ariyamalum” (2005), directed by Vishnuvardhan, which was a commercial success. He followed this with acclaimed performances in Bala’s “Naan Kadavul” (2009), where he played a menacing Aghori, and the period romance “Madrasapattinam” (2010). His romantic comedy “Boss Engira Bhaskaran” (2010) and the multi-starrer “Raja Rani” (2013) were also major hits.

Arya gained widespread appreciation for his physical transformation and performance in “Sarpatta Parambarai” (2021), directed by Pa. Ranjith, where he played a boxer in 1970s North Madras. The film was critically acclaimed and became a cult favourite. He is also a film producer, having produced films through his production company The Show People. His recent films include “Captain” (2022) and “Teddy” (2021). Arya is married to actress Sayyeshaa Saigal, and the couple has a daughter.
